gitlab使用详细教程
时间: 2024-09-27 16:00:22 浏览: 43
GitLab是一个基于Web的源代码管理系统,常用于版本控制和协作开发。以下是简要的GitLab使用教程:
1. **安装与初始化**:
- 官方网站下载适用于您的系统的安装包,或者在云平台上部署预配置的实例。
- 创建一个新的仓库(Project),可以选择公开或私有。
2. **克隆仓库**:
- 使用命令行工具 `git clone` 将远程仓库复制到本地,例如 `git clone https://your-gitlab-url.com/your-project.git`。
3. **创建分支**:
- 在本地工作目录下,使用 `git branch <branch-name>` 创建新分支,切换分支用 `git checkout <branch-name>`。
4. **提交更改**:
- 对代码做修改后,在终端中运行 `git add .` 添加所有改动,然后 `git commit -m "commit message"` 提交。
5. **推送至远程**:
- `git push origin <branch-name>` 将本地分支推送到远程仓库对应分支。
6. **合并请求**:
- 登录GitLab Web界面,点击“New Merge Request”按钮,将你的分支作为“Source”,主分支作为“Target”发起合并请求。
7. **代码审查**:
- 合并请求会显示在项目的MR列表里,其他团队成员可以查看、讨论和批准你的更改。
8. **持续集成/持续部署 (CI/CD)**:
- GitLab支持CI/CD功能,通过设置 `.gitlab-ci.yml` 文件,你可以自动化构建、测试和部署过程。
阅读全文